Manufacturing Engineering Manager
The Manufacturing Engineering Manager provides technical leadership and direction for the Manufacturing Engineering function at the Charlotte location. This position is designed for a highly experienced Senior or Principal Engineer who is ready to take the next step into leadership while remaining actively engaged in technical and project work.
The Manufacturing Engineering Manager leads and mentors the Manufacturing Engineering team in the successful transfer of products and processes from Product Development into production, as well as the continuous improvement of existing manufacturing processes, equipment, tooling, and methods.
This is a hands-on leadership role requiring strong technical expertise, sound project management, and the ability to work closely with Product Development, Engineering, Quality, Operations, and customers. The Manager will provide day-to-day direction to the Manufacturing Engineering team, remove obstacles, establish priorities, and ensure projects are delivered safely, efficiently, and in compliance with applicable medical device quality and regulatory requirements.
The successful candidate will serve as both a technical leader and people leader, helping develop the next generation of manufacturing engineers while maintaining direct involvement in complex transfers, process development, troubleshooting, validation, and production support.

Product & Process Transfer
- Lead and support the transfer of products, processes, equipment, and manufacturing methods from Product Development into production.
- Partner with Product Development and Operations to ensure products are designed for manufacturability, scalability, quality, and cost effectiveness.
- Develop and execute manufacturing strategies for new product introductions and production launches.
- Identify manufacturing risks, resource requirements, technical gaps, and opportunities early in the development and transfer process.
- Guide engineering activities through design transfer, design control, design reviews, process development, and production readiness.
- Ensure appropriate manufacturing documentation, work instructions, equipment requirements, tooling, fixtures, and process controls are established prior to production launch.

Validation & Quality
- Ensure Manufacturing Engineering activities comply with the company's Quality Management System and applicable medical device requirements.
- Lead and/or oversee process verification and validation activities, including protocols, reports, process capability studies, GR&R, and test method validation.
- Partner with Quality to establish appropriate inspection methods, gauges, equipment qualifications, and process controls.
- Support development of maintenance, calibration, and qualification requirements for project-specific equipment and tooling.
- Ensure engineering changes and process improvements are appropriately documented and implemented within applicable quality systems.
- Analyze technical and statistical data to support process decisions and demonstrate process capability.
